This detailed book focuses on various aspects of Invariant Natural
Killer T-Cells (iNKT), which are known to contribute to homeostasis
and autoimmunity and can also cause various pathological responses
such as allergy, infection, excessive autoimmune response, and
cancer. The volume explores techniques for identification and
isolation of iNKT cells, iNKT cell activation and transformation,
as well as proliferation and differentiation and much more. Written
for the highly successful Methods in Molecular Biology series,
chapters include introductions to their respective topics, lists of
the necessary materials and reagents, step-by-step, readily
reproducible laboratory protocols, and tips on troubleshooting and
avoiding known pitfalls. Authoritative and practical, Invariant
Natural Killer T-Cells: Methods and Protocols is an ideal guide for
researchers working with and studying iNKT cells, perhaps to
provide a deeper knowledge of the human immune system.
